To all Owners, Managers and Operators of Ships flying the Cyprus Flag
It has been brought to our attention that a number of Cyprus ships have violated the IMO established Mandatory Ship Reporting System in the Great Belt Traffic (GBT) area.
Failing to report to the GBT, as well as to the other mandatory Ship Reporting Systems, constitutes a violation of the provisions of regulation V/8-1(h) of SOLAS 1974, as amended. Therefore, we urge you to advise your Masters to always comply with the above mentioned requirements.
